What to look for before buying alloy wheels

Before buying alloy wheels, the practical side matters just as much as the visual side.

Correct fitment

Fitment should always be checked properly. That includes:

  • stud pattern or PCD
  • wheel width
  • offset
  • centre bore where relevant
  • brake clearance
  • suspension and guard clearance

An alloy wheel that suits one vehicle well may be completely wrong for another if the fitment details do not line up.

Tyre matching

Alloy wheels should be considered together with the tyre. The right tyre pairing affects ride comfort, appearance, handling feel and everyday usability.

Vehicle use

The right alloy wheel setup for a commuter hatch is not always the right one for a family SUV, a ute or a more enthusiast-focused street car.

Practical driving comfort

More aggressive wheel choices can change ride comfort, tyre profile and daily drivability. That is why it helps to think about the full ownership experience, not just the showroom look.

Common mistakes to avoid

Some of the most common alloy wheel buying mistakes include:

  • choosing style before fitment
  • overlooking brake or suspension clearance
  • ignoring tyre matching
  • going too aggressive for daily use
  • focusing only on appearance without thinking about road feel and practicality

A good alloy wheel setup should improve the vehicle overall, not create compromises that make it less enjoyable to live with.
